Question

Assertion (A): A kitchen should be airy, well-lit and properly ventilated.

Reason (R): The ceiling of the kitchen should be painted preferably white to reflect light well.

Options

  • A is true but R is false.

  • A is false but R is true.

  • Both A and R are true and R is the correct explanation of A.

  • Both A and R are true and R is not the correct explanation of A.

Solution

Both A and R are true and R is not the correct explanation of A.

Explanation:

The source states a kitchen “should be airy, well-lit and properly ventilated” and also says “The ceiling of the kitchen should be painted preferably white or in a pastel shade to reflect light well,” so both statements are true. Painting the ceiling white helps with lighting (well-lit) but does not explain the need for airiness or proper ventilation, so R is not the full/correct explanation of A.
